Journal ArticleDOI

Evidence that concentrations of ouabain which induce positive inotropic effects on the perfused guinea-pig heart increase the amount of calcium in a rapidly-exchangeable cellular compartment.

TL;DR: The results are consistent with the conclusion that one of the actions of ouabain on myocardial muscle cells is to increase the quantity of rapidly-exchangeable calcium bound to extracellular sites on the sarcolemma and/or present in the myoplasm.
Journal ArticleDOI

Effects of adrenaline on a compartment of slowly-exchangeable calcium in the perfused rat heart

TL;DR: One of the actions of adrenaline on the heart is to increase the quantity of exchangeable Ca2+ in the mitochondria, and evidence that compartment 5 includes mitochondrial exchangeableCa2+ is discussed.
